Trip Overview

Livonia to Lafayette is 47.9 miles and takes about 1 hour 6 minutes via I 10 and State Routes 76/77, with a fuel budget near $7 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This short, direct trip stays within Louisiana's Southeast region, offering a straightforward connection between two points. You'll primarily be on highway, making it a quick transit rather than an immersive scenic journey. Consider this drive when you need to get from point A to point B efficiently without a lot of fuss.

Drive Character

This drive is overwhelmingly highway-focused, with 91% of the journey on high-speed roads like I 10. You'll experience a longest stretch of 32.1 miles on I 10, meaning extended periods of consistent driving. While the bulk of the route is interstate, you will transition to State Routes 76 and 77, offering a slight variation in the road's character as you approach your destination. Expect a predictable and efficient driving experience for most of this short trip.

Most of the miles stay on highways, which makes pacing and fuel planning easier than turn-by-turn city driving.
There are about 17 navigation steps in the underlying route data, so the final approach matters more than the middle miles.
I 10 is the longest continuous segment at about 32.1 miles.

Turn-by-Turn Driving Directions

Step-by-step road directions between Livonia, LA and Lafayette, LA.

1

Start on LA 78

0.3 mi · 35 sec · State Route 78
2

Turn right onto US 190

499 ft · 15 sec · Airline Highway
3

Turn left onto LA 77

179 ft · 3 sec · State Route 77
Use the left lane.
4

Continue on LA 77

1.0 mi · 1 min · Maringuin Road West
5

Continue on LA 77

4.1 mi · 7 min · State Route 77
6

Turn straight onto LA 76

0.3 mi · 32 sec · Maringouin Drive
7

Turn straight onto LA 76

5.5 mi · 9 min · State Route 76
8

Continue on LA 3000

1.0 mi · 1 min · LA 3000
9

Take the ramp

0.3 mi · 40 sec
10

Merge onto I 10

32 mi · 37 min · I 10
11

Take the exit

0.3 mi · 41 sec
Toward US 167: Morgan City
12

Merge onto I 49

0.3 mi · 23 sec · Veterans Memorial Expressway
13

Continue on I 49; LA 182

1.9 mi · 3 min · Northwest Evangeline Thruway
14

Turn right onto Jefferson Boulevard

0.2 mi · 33 sec · Jefferson Boulevard
15

Continue on Rue Jefferson

0.3 mi · 51 sec · Rue Jefferson
16

Turn right onto Rue Vermilion Ouest

335 ft · 16 sec · Rue Vermilion Ouest
17

Arrive at destination

Rue Vermilion Ouest
